Ansible Galaxy

This is the source code behind Galaxy - https://galaxy.ansible.com.

For help using the public Galaxy web site to find and install Ansible content, or to share your Ansible content with the community, visit the Galaxy docs site.

Installing

NOTE: Our installation guide is out of date. The old installer does not work with the latest architectural changes introduced in v3.0, and has since been removed from the devel branch. (The previously provided docker image was intended to be used by the old installer, and henceforth that image is now considered deprecated. Our updated contributing guide now walks you through creating your own docker image)

Local Install: If you want to run Ansible Galaxy locally, follow our contributing guide: contributing guide

Branch Information

  • Releases are named after Daft Punk songs.
  • The devel branch is the release actively under development.
  • The master branch corresponds to the latest stable release.
  • Submit pull requests for bug fixes and new features to devel.
  • Various release/X.Y.Z branches exist for previous releases.
